Question:
I am down to my two picks for pursuing my mba degree. However one school is accredited by IACBE and the other AACSB. I like the school that is accredited by IACBE, because the curriculum is seems better than the one accredited by AACSB. Should I go for accreditation or curriculum? This is very confusing for me...Anyone who knows anything about accreditation and post graduate marketability...PLEASE HELP ME! I gained my undergraduate degree from a school that's accredited by AACSB.
Answer:
From the research and advice I've gotten, your cousework is more important than the program's accreditation. Employers want to see exactly what courses you studied and see how they relate to the job you are interested in. As long as the program is accredited, it not so important who its accredited by. Both organizations are reputable.
Good luck!
either accreditation is recognized and is valid. In pursuing graduate school since both institutions are accredited then you need to go with the curriculum that fits your needs best.
